September 26, 201312 yr First thing first. This is not my find. If you like using external views this is not for you. If you sit in the VC and never leave it like me 99% of the time....read on. What this does is losers the external model. You do it like this, Simply browse to the aircraft's main folder within C:\Program Files (x86)\Microsoft Games\Microsoft Flight Simulator X\SimObjects\Airplanes, and go into the Model directory. In the Model directory, open up Model.cfg and place '//' (two forward slashes) in front of the line that begins with 'normal=' It works for every aircraft but am only flying the PMDG 777 ATM so e.g my new 777F looks like this [models]//normal=PMDG_777_200F.MDLinterior=PMDG_777_VC TEST Orbx CRM Orbx KJAC Gate 8 I will let these speak for themselfs. September 26, 201312 yr A better way to achieve the same thing, without losing the external model, is tick off the Hi-Def 3D Cockpit option in the FSX Aircraft settings. Loss of Graphic quality is minimal if at all and you can double your frames. Thanks Tom My Youtube Videos! http://www.youtube.com/user/tf51d
